From patchwork Tue Feb 20 23:43:19 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Sharlatan Hellseher X-Patchwork-Id: 60849 Return-Path: X-Original-To: patchwork@mira.cbaines.net Delivered-To: patchwork@mira.cbaines.net Received: by mira.cbaines.net (Postfix, from userid 113) id 50D0A27BBE9; Tue, 20 Feb 2024 23:47:25 +0000 (GMT) X-Spam-Checker-Version: SpamAssassin 3.4.6 (2021-04-09) on mira.cbaines.net X-Spam-Level: X-Spam-Status: No, score=-2.7 required=5.0 tests=BAYES_00,DKIM_ADSP_CUSTOM_MED, DKIM_INVALID,DKIM_SIGNED,FREEMAIL_FROM,MAILING_LIST_MULTI, RCVD_IN_MSPIKE_H4,RCVD_IN_MSPIKE_WL,SPF_HELO_PASS autolearn=unavailable autolearn_force=no version=3.4.6 Received: from lists.gnu.org (lists.gnu.org [209.51.188.17]) by mira.cbaines.net (Postfix) with ESMTPS id 08B7B27BBED for ; Tue, 20 Feb 2024 23:47:22 +0000 (GMT) Received: from localhost ([::1] hel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1rcZoI-0007MJ-24; Tue, 20 Feb 2024 18:46:03 -0500 Received: from eggs.gnu.org ([2001:470:142:3::10])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1rcZo4-0007Hd-Of for guix-patches@gnu.org; Tue, 20 Feb 2024 18:45:49 -0500 Received: from debbugs.gnu.org ([2001:470:142:5::43])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1rcZo4-0000G4-Gj for guix-patches@gnu.org; Tue, 20 Feb 2024 18:45:48 -0500 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1rcZoQ-0000ZS-Du; Tue, 20 Feb 2024 18:46:10 -0500 X-Loop: help-debbugs@gnu.org Subject: [bug#69295] [PATCH 21/46] gnu: python-pysynphot: Improve package style. Resent-From: Sharlatan Hellseher Original-Sender: "Debbugs-submit" Resent-CC: andreas@enge.fr, bavier@posteo.net, sharlatanus@gmail.com, guix-patches@gnu.org Resent-Date: Tue, 20 Feb 2024 23:46:10 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 69295 X-GNU-PR-Package: guix-patches X-GNU-PR-Keywords: patch To: 69295@debbugs.gnu.org Cc: Sharlatan Hellseher , Andreas Enge , Eric Bavier , Sharlatan Hellseher X-Debbugs-Original-Xcc: Andreas Enge , Eric Bavier , Sharlatan Hellseher Received: via spool by 69295-submit@debbugs.gnu.org id=B69295.17084727541910 (code B ref 69295); Tue, 20 Feb 2024 23:46:10 +0000 Received: (at 69295) by debbugs.gnu.org; 20 Feb 2024 23:45:54 +0000 Received: from localhost ([127.0.0.1]:47045 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1rcZo8-0000UU-Mu for submit@debbugs.gnu.org; Tue, 20 Feb 2024 18:45:53 -0500 Received: from mail-wr1-f48.google.com ([209.85.221.48]:42476)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1rcZnw-0000Pv-Gq for 69295@debbugs.gnu.org; Tue, 20 Feb 2024 18:45:40 -0500 Received: by mail-wr1-f48.google.com with SMTP id ffacd0b85a97d-3394b892691so3312281f8f.1 for <69295@debbugs.gnu.org>; Tue, 20 Feb 2024 15:45:18 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20230601; t=1708472653; x=1709077453; darn=debbugs.gnu.org;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:from:to:cc:subject:date :message-id:reply-to; bh=2yH4j5dWdcXv9GiCN+Djd26yk3xZOq/eax0sK5RHmXI=; b=Z/ouqMn5rLVwphMY7hkDYeqJDCwsURBvVEXMaTbVVayzzIdEPlFnCz/SSGUgS5dY43 VxP8akM/Q7TfPc2wjmz5DYOQGTXrZJuqozFToSianQ/kmlN/Ig7d11niwF8tzBuCs9Rh KRKM/Q8Vynrlc49KAUpaeZKXm95HC5eJUDUTRyikQQommvsbdbC6jgvKE9hVtH3kgLxh fXeaSHI3zfNYnJU8bGyfbxnaisvsZOWmJgIrWAvy6kFMUiFbJv7VvUWy5Oof5iHGloHn kGFVwL5dJqop9aMLLUxNoSy4ogoh2R8UVn0825AQAXfpS5r1eZaMeS2PCgUVSqhkc5C6 tyIQ==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1708472653; x=1709077453; h=content-transfer-encoding:mime-version:references:in-reply-to :message-id:date:subject:cc:to:from:x-gm-message-state:from:to:cc :subject:date:message-id:reply-to; bh=2yH4j5dWdcXv9GiCN+Djd26yk3xZOq/eax0sK5RHmXI=; b=oxe69EvpID783t1vDQT22HIk5erO0DZjPC+36sNGlFz2PvCb84nASTNb9i0XoMfZqi pehGRUZbRsxFsUQpZxerqseiVo8Hib5dw1Tc//QE6BjQ3FrpqeaNujHpzO45po/nS4oz vqYdacKwzvZRWR5w+Gf9USfBWdrybFywkczvIKa92o6VoRI6Q5qKHvsuYzuThZfD7AN3 OeVUVhJa+3hVPCts43Oeuvh8+qYvVFhF32A6oljuU8ezSS0CBIMvYb53T0fz0nOIhP7S 5sLyi5Fmq4+yrnWZKy0pz/BPkT2UwuUDBTuR/0cmqjboFeNpZe/7E9QwxEHJMzef/jP2 r5zg== X-Gm-Message-State: AOJu0YyXhJ8tPpQVZP07Ok+RI2mwmzQrTV0IuzGda/YnORSdcHvq2T4C VECf0PPCy7SwMOGHe2LuWWNFfM+h3GRa5Ob0jxL7TbryHs7d+MDbQQDMch89pBpIjw== X-Google-Smtp-Source: AGHT+IEHDHMg4XqLMKJz1kAzyokOLmPRTSdIMB7NFZm7n9TnS9YIdN0gBHeQ1cZZoHk2H30+O8NeyQ== X-Received: by 2002:adf:ead0:0:b0:33d:2012:6d64 with SMTP id o16-20020adfead0000000b0033d20126d64mr11599279wrn.4.1708472652952; Tue, 20 Feb 2024 15:44:12 -0800 (PST) Received: from guxtil.incerto.xyz (cpc100856-bagu15-2-0-cust368.1-3.cable.virginm.net. [82.25.93.113]) by smtp.gmail.com with ESMTPSA id n22-20020a05600c4f9600b00411a6ce0f99sm16347385wmq.24.2024.02.20.15.44.12 (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Tue, 20 Feb 2024 15:44:12 -0800 (PST) From: Sharlatan Hellseher Date: Tue, 20 Feb 2024 23:43:19 +0000 Message-ID: <3344623698af93a88574da232344c24790b0cd60.1708471786.git.sharlatanus@gmail.com> X-Mailer: git-send-email 2.41.0 In-Reply-To: References: MIME-Version: 1.0 X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: guix-patches@gnu.org List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org Sender: guix-patches-bounces+patchwork=mira.cbaines.net@gnu.org X-getmail-retrieved-from-mailbox: Patches * gnu/packages/astronomy.scm (python-pysynphot): Fix indention of the package. Change-Id: I0cb6d29a0c5184ff4701e227ec98513c8813af2b --- gnu/packages/astronomy.scm | 49 ++++++++++++++++++++++---------------- 1 file changed, 28 insertions(+), 21 deletions(-) diff --git a/gnu/packages/astronomy.scm b/gnu/packages/astronomy.scm index 7fe80e0fdb..1231d12f5b 100644 --- a/gnu/packages/astronomy.scm +++ b/gnu/packages/astronomy.scm @@ -3914,8 +3914,8 @@ (define-public python-pysynphot ;; upstream commit for now. (let ((commit "54e9e2a624910c4d177ca70f8e9fb8110c8fae5b") (revision "0")) - (package - (name "python-pysynphot") + (package + (name "python-pysynphot") (version (git-version "2.0.0" revision commit)) (source (origin @@ -3926,30 +3926,37 @@ (define-public python-pysynphot (file-name (git-file-name name version)) (sha256 (base32 "09sivpfqilk86zp8k5wmrs4g48m4kypn34jcy95y5h4ygbn5zbzy")))) - (build-system pyproject-build-system) - (arguments - (list #:phases #~(modify-phases %standard-phases - (add-before 'build 'set-version - (lambda _ - (setenv "SETUPTOOLS_SCM_PRETEND_VERSION" "2.0.0"))) - (add-before 'check 'set-env-data-path - (lambda _ - (setenv "PYSYN_CDBS" - (string-append #$output "/crds"))))))) - (native-inputs (list python-pytest python-pytest-remotedata - python-setuptools-scm)) - (propagated-inputs (list python-astropy python-beautifulsoup4 python-numpy - python-pytest-astropy-header python-six)) - (home-page "https://github.com/spacetelescope/pysynphot") - (synopsis "Python Synthetic Photometry Utilities") - (description - "Astrolib PySynphot (hereafter referred to only as pysynphot) is an + (build-system pyproject-build-system) + (arguments + (list + #:phases + #~(modify-phases %standard-phases + (add-before 'build 'set-version + (lambda _ + (setenv "SETUPTOOLS_SCM_PRETEND_VERSION" "2.0.0"))) + (add-before 'check 'set-env-data-path + (lambda _ + (setenv "PYSYN_CDBS" (string-append #$output "/crds"))))))) + (native-inputs + (list python-pytest + python-pytest-remotedata + python-setuptools-scm)) + (propagated-inputs + (list python-astropy + python-beautifulsoup4 + python-numpy + python-pytest-astropy-header + python-six)) + (home-page "https://github.com/spacetelescope/pysynphot") + (synopsis "Python Synthetic Photometry Utilities") + (description + "Astrolib PySynphot (hereafter referred to only as pysynphot) is an object-oriented replacement for STSDAS SYNPHOT synthetic photometry package in IRAF. @code{pysynphot} simulates photometric data and spectra as they are observed with the Hubble Space Telescope (HST). Passbands for standard photometric systems are available, and users can incorporate their own filters, spectra, and data.") - (license license:bsd-3)))) + (license license:bsd-3)))) (define-public python-sep (package